South East Water Appoints New Chief Executive: John Halsall Takes Leadership Role

South East Water Chief Executive Announcement
South East Water has officially announced the appointment of John Halsall as its new chief executive, marking a significant leadership transition for the regional water utility company. Thames Water Experience
Halsall's career includes significant experience at Thames Water, one of the United Kingdom's largest water and wastewater service providers. South West Water Tenure
Prior to his appointment at South East Water, Halsall held influential positions within South West Water, another major regional water company serving parts of England. Network Rail Background
Beyond his water industry experience, Halsall has also worked with Network Rail, the organization responsible for managing rail infrastructure across Great Britain.
